John Grisham’s ‘The Rainmaker’ returning for Season 2 at USA Network

USA Network has renewed John Grisham’s The Rainmaker for a second season, set to premiere in 2026. The courtroom drama debuted in August with a 10-episode freshman season, with USA Network sharing that the show was its most-viewed freshman series in seven years. South Carolina measles surge becomes largest U.S. outbreak in decades

South Carolina is now facing the largest measles outbreak in the United States since the disease was declared eliminated more than 20 years ago, with confirmed cases climbing to 789, surpassing the major Texas outbreak of 2025 that sickened 762 people and claimed the lives of two young children.
